Culpeper Airfest will be held on October 8th from 9:00 am to 4:00 pm at the Culpeper Airport. This upward looking event is chock full of something for everyone, especially young people with an eye in the sky.
You’ll see Restored Antiques, Classics, Military Trainers, Fighters, Helicopters, Jets, and Model Airplanes
The Bealeton Flying Circus along with their spectacular wing-walking event
The Culpeper Barn Stormers and their unique radio controlled model airplanes
Dr. Smoke and his Marchetti that emits red, white and blue smoke
Kevin Russo and his powerful T6 and others performing in the afternoon.
See the many Spectacular WarBirds based here at Culpeper including the Percival Provost – a Royal Air Force Trainer
Magnificently Restored Military Aircraft of the CAF’s Immaculantly Kept Museum
